At its annual Geeked Week event this year, Netflix announced a slew of new titles coming to its gaming service. A few of the new games are tied to some of Netflix’s hottest TV shows, including “The Queen’s Gambit,” “Shadow and Bone,” and “Too Hot To Handle.” The streaming service currently has 22 games available and plans to have 50 titles by the end of this year, some of which were announced today.

Neftlix’s upcoming The Queen’s Gambit: Chess game lets players enter the world of Beth Harmon and take chess lessons, play matches and compete against friends. The company says the game pays tribute to its hit TV show. The game is developed by UK-based Ripstone and will be released sometime in 2022.

The upcoming Shadow and Bone: Destinies title is a single player role-playing game based on the Netflix fantasy drama series. Users can play their favorite characters and travel through the world of the Grishaverse in a narrative adventure to fulfill their destiny. Netflix says players will have to make decisions that will determine the course of their journey throughout the game. The title was developed by Germany-based Chimera Entertainment and will be launched soon.

The company’s upcoming Too Hot To Handle game is based on the streaming service’s hit reality series of the same name. In the game, players will meet and mingle with others who are all competing for their affection. The title was developed by Croatia-based Nanobit and is expected to launch soon.

The streaming service is also going to add a new La Casa De Papel game, based on the popular Spanish heist TV show. Netflix says in-game players are involved in a heist to rob a shady billionaire’s casino in Monaco. The game is developed by Colombian developer Killasoft and will be launched soon.

The company is also launching a vertical climbing game called Poinpy, where players will bounce up and feed the blue beast behind them. The higher you go, the more challenging areas you will encounter. The game was developed by Japan-based Team Poinpy and Ojiro Fumoto. The title is published by Devolver Digital and launches today.

Netflix has also announced a new vertically scrolling game called Lucky Luna, in which players will venture into the depths of mythical temples and dungeons. Each level introduces new features that open up different ways to explore the land around you. The game, which is expected to be released sometime this year, is being developed by Canadian developer Snowman.

The company also announced an upcoming game called Desta: The Memories Between. In the game, players will overcome broken relationships and a tragic family event through a ball game. Developed by UK-based Ustwo Games, the title will launch sometime in 2022.

Netflix’s upcoming Terra Nil title is a strategic city-building game with an emphasis on the climate crisis. The game is about rebuilding ecosystems and turning an arid wasteland into an ecological paradise. The title is developed by Free Lives of South Africa and published by Devolver Digital. The game will be released sometime in 2022.

Another game coming to the service is called Reigns: Three Kingdom, which is inspired by the Chinese epic The Romance of the Three Kingdoms. Players are thrown into the last years of the Han Dynasty. The game is developed by UK-based Nerial Limited and published by US-based Devolver Digital. The game will be released sometime this year.

Another game to be released sometime this year is called Wild Things: Animal Adventures, where players will rescue cute animals, explore an immersive world and build their dream habitat in the match-3 adventure game. The title was developed by United States-based Jam City.

The company also announced a new game called Raji: An Ancient Epic, in which a young girl is chosen to resist the demonic invasion of the human realm. Developed by India-based Nodding Heads, the game is set to roll out sometime this year.

Finally, Netflix is ​​adding a game called Spiritfarer, in which you play a ferry ride to the deceased. You must build a boat to explore the world and then befriend and care for ghosts before releasing them into the afterlife. The game was developed by Canadian Thunder Lotus Games and will be released sometime this year.

These upcoming games join the 22 titles currently available in Netflix’s game catalog, including Stranger Things 3: The Game, Stranger Things: 1984, Card Blast, Shooting Hoops, Asphalt Xtreme, Krispee Street, Moonlighter, Exploding Kittens: The Game, Knittens and more.

To access the titles on Android, you need to tap the new Games tab in the Netflix app for Android where the games are listed. After selecting a title, users are taken to the Google Play Store to install the games, just like any other app. Once the games are downloaded, they can be played at any time by tapping them in the Netflix app or on the home screen of an Android device. For iOS, Netflix uses a similar system where users are directed to Apple’s App Store for the downloads. The games also require users to authenticate with their Netflix membership information in order to start playing.

Netflix launched its game service in November 2021, adding new games to its catalog every month. Currently, the titles are free to play and do not include in-app purchases. The company sees games as a means to grow and maintain its existing subscriber base.
